Real power exchange is not always clean, erotic, or easy.
In part three of the pups’ Mini-Series, Gemma, Seraphyna, and pups talk about what happens when a BDSM dynamic hits truth, conflict, hurt, and repair.
Grounded submission can bring up fear, compartmentalization, defensiveness, criticism, and the messy places where devotion meets real life. Gemma presses pups to look at what he still hides from himself, while pups speaks honestly about the challenge of being seen by the person he serves.
They also talk through repair, feedback, accountability, and the responsibility required when care does not feel soft.
This is the side of power exchange people rarely romanticize. The beauty is not that nothing breaks. The beauty is what can be integrated when both people stay present.
